Abstract

The present invention relates to the bubble-massage sport footwear that a kind of bradyseism is comfortable, it includes upper of a shoe and the sole being connected to one, and this sole is provided with accommodating cavity, is provided with at least one of which bradyseism group in this accommodating cavity, this bradyseism group is made up of a plurality of bradyseism unit, each vertical shoe sole bottom of bradyseism unit.The structure of the bradyseism group of the present invention arranges and can effectively strengthen sole bradyseism performance and effectively play the effect of good foot massages, and under the impact of high intensity, damping and screen resilience are particularly splendid;And bradyseism unit shrinks when pressurized, absorb external vibrations and surge, the most quickly restore, good damping effect is provided, and impulsive force is converted to motive force (energy rebound), the support effect of the energy resilience that bradyseism unit provides can be effectively improved sport efficiency, it is provided that lasting motion stabilization performance.

Background technology
The solid construction of the sole multi-layer bonded or individual layer using the materials such as MD, RB, EVA to make of existing shoes, though such sole possesses certain flexibility, but carrying out bending by existing most of soles remains a need for bigger strength more.This is because, the sole of solid construction is when bending, and the material of bending place can mutually extrude formation resistance.And during motion (including walking), sole is to need constantly to bend, foot i.e. needs to undertake certain load.
Although it addition, the sole of solid construction possesses certain elasticity, there is cushioning effect.But, in motion process, sole is the recurrent state being constantly in " compression-release ";When foot jams on sole, sole is compressed, when ground is left by foot, sole is in release conditions, active force due to the mutual tractive between the material of solid sole, resilience effect when being in release conditions making existing most of solid sole is the most preferable, if now foot compresses sole again, then the damping effect of sole i.e. can weaken.
Additionally, mostly the ventilative channel of existing shoes is to be breathed freely by upper of a shoe, sole does not the most possess airing function.But, in the wearing process of shoes, vola and the many close contacts of shoe-pad, and under the compacting of foot, shoe-pad is the tightst with contacting of sole, this zonal ventilation effect i.e. can be the most undesirable, and the gas-permeable channels that this sweat allowing for shoe-pad absorption is difficult to from upper of a shoe is discharged in time, affects shoes snugness of fit.

Detailed description of the invention
The detailed description of the invention of the present invention is described with reference to the accompanying drawings.
Embodiment one
The bubble-massage sport footwear that bradyseism is comfortable, as it is shown in figure 1, this sport footwear is made up of the upper of a shoe 1 being connected to one and sole 2, with reference to Fig. 2, this sole 2 is provided with accommodating cavity 20, and sole 2 end face is uncovered structure.One layer of bradyseism group 21 it is provided with in this accommodating cavity 20, this bradyseism group 21 by a plurality of that be independently arranged, uniformly arrangement, inlay and be covered with the bradyseism unit 22 spherical in shape of this accommodating cavity 20 and constitute, with reference to Fig. 4, Fig. 5, each above-mentioned bradyseism unit 22 is hollow ball structure, and in the bradyseism unit 22 of hollow ball structure, it being provided with support column 221, support column 221 is arranged in a vertical direction;The setting of this support column 221 can effectively promote bradyseism unit 22 bradyseism performance, it is relatively free of the bradyseism unit 22 of support column 221, the bradyseism unit 22 of the present invention can bear higher impact force, and can quickly provide bigger after bradyseism unit 22 forced compression and push back power, preferably to assist foot movement, improve sport efficiency further.The bottom of each bradyseism unit 22 is fixing with at the bottom of above-mentioned accommodating cavity 20 chamber to be connected, and the end face of this bradyseism unit 22 is connected with the bottom surface of upper of a shoe 1.It addition, with reference to Fig. 3, sole 2 bottom surface is made up of abrasive rubber, and firm rubber outsole is wear-resisting durable and can provide earth-grasping force on a variety of surfaces, possesses good non-skid property.With continued reference to Fig. 3, above-mentioned sole 2 bottom surface is provided with a plurality of spherical surface hill 23, all to there being this spherical surface hill 23 bottom each bradyseism unit 22;Such structure is arranged when making bradyseism unit 22 stress, and pressure is transferred directly to spherical surface hill 23 so that spherical surface hill 23 stress is bigger, is conducive to the frictional force improving spherical surface hill 23 with bottom surface, effectively promotes the non-skid property of sole 2.
The structure of the bradyseism group 21 of the present invention arranges and can effectively strengthen sole 2 bradyseism performance and effectively play the effect of good foot massages, and under the impact of high intensity, the effect of damping and screen resilience is particularly evident.And bradyseism unit 22 shrinks when pressurized, absorb external vibrations and surge, the most quickly restore, good damping effect is provided, and impulsive force is converted to motive force (energy rebound), the support effect of the energy resilience that bradyseism unit 22 provides can be effectively improved sport efficiency, it is provided that lasting motion stabilization performance.It addition, produce deformation dispersive pressure, the dispersed arrangement of column during each unit stress, user can be allowed can to experience the feel of dim soft comfortable in any road conditions.Additionally, due to the bradyseism unit 22 of the present invention is arranged for absolute construction, between adjacent two bradyseism unit 22, there is certain gap, when there is bending in sole 2, not having the active force of tractive between bradyseism unit 22, it is the most soft that this allows for sole 2, and sole 2 can provide comprehensive function easy to break.Finally, between the bradyseism unit 22 of the sole 2 of the present invention, gap i.e. defines the gas-permeable channels of shoe-pad and sole 2 superposed surfaces, is conducive to being discharged by the moisture in sweat or footwear chamber in time.
Embodiment two
There is difference with embodiment one and be in present embodiment, with reference to Fig. 6, is connected as one by connection 25 between two described bradyseism unit adjacent in one layer of bradyseism group 21 set in the accommodating cavity 20 of present embodiment.The structure of the bradyseism group 21 of present embodiment had both been provided that stress and deformation and the support of energy resilience, bradyseism effect, and the flexibility the most effectively promoting sole 2 makes it easy to bending.
Embodiment three
There is difference with embodiment one and be in present embodiment, with reference to Fig. 7, is provided with two-layer bradyseism group 21 in the accommodating cavity 20 of the sole 2 of present embodiment.With continued reference to Fig. 7, its concrete structure is: be provided with demarcation strip 24 between upper strata bradyseism group 21 and lower floor's bradyseism group 21, and the bradyseism group 21 on upper strata, the bradyseism group 21 of lower floor and demarcation strip 24 one connect.This demarcation strip 24 is preferably hard plate body, and local impact force can be dispersed to whole bradyseism group 21, and then the overall impact resistance of lifting bradyseism group 21 by hard demarcation strip 24, protects foot.This demarcation strip is provided with plurality of through holes 240, this through hole 240 be provided with the gas permeability beneficially improved between the bradyseism group 21 on upper strata and the bradyseism group 21 of lower floor, the moisture in accommodating cavity 20 is made to be prone to evaporation, it is also beneficial to the air circulation of foot and sole superposed surfaces, and then the dry comfortable environment built for foot.Bradyseism unit 22 one_to_one corresponding of the bradyseism unit 22 of the bradyseism group 21 on upper strata and the bradyseism group 21 of lower floor, and two bradyseism unit 22 corresponding to upper and lower layer are on same vertical line.The bradyseism unit 22 of the bradyseism group 21 on upper strata is different from the hardness of the bradyseism unit 22 of the bradyseism group 21 of lower floor; preferably the hardness of the bradyseism unit 22 of the bradyseism group 21 on upper strata is less than the hardness of the bradyseism unit 22 of the bradyseism group 21 of lower floor; the bradyseism group 21 on upper strata possesses good bradyseism performance and rebound performance; the bradyseism group 21 of lower floor then possesses more preferable impact resistance so that sole 2 is also equipped with preferable snugness of fit and the function of protection foot.
